Free AccessFamily Day: Exploring Hajj: Traditions, Art, and Legacy
Museum of Islamic Art hosts an interactive family programme that explores the traditions, art, and legacy of Hajj. Families can take part in hands-on educational activities and learn about the cultural and artistic significance of the pilgrimage.
Location: MIA Atrium, Museum of Islamic Art
Date: May 9, 2026
Timing: 2.30 pm to 4.30 pm
Access: Free entry. No registration required.
